Roofing

Roofing contractors, public adjusters, and insurance carriers handling hail and storm claims.

The challenge

The roofing industry has relied on satellite-based measurement reports for years — imagery captured months ago from fixed-wing aircraft at 15,000 feet, processed through automated pipelines that measure what a roof used to look like, not what it looks like today. When a storm hits Tuesday, those reports still show last summer's imagery. Damage is invisible from altitude. Thermal deficiencies don't exist in visible-light satellite captures. And when measurements are off, claims get denied, bids get challenged, and rework eats your margin.

Our approach

Aetheris flies your specific roof on your timeline — not six months ago on someone else's schedule. Sub-centimeter resolution from 200 feet captures every shingle, every flashing, every impact at a level of detail that satellite and fixed-wing platforms physically cannot reproduce. FLIR thermal imaging reveals moisture intrusion and compromised underlayment beneath surfaces that look intact from altitude. Every measurement is photogrammetrically verified, Xactimate-compatible, and defensible at the adjuster's desk. This isn't an incremental upgrade from legacy measurement reports — it's a fundamentally different category of data.

Construction

General contractors, site superintendents, and developers tracking active builds.

The challenge

Stakeholders demand weekly progress updates. Cut/fill estimates are guesswork until grade-checks happen. Disputes over scope and timing eat into the schedule.

Our approach

Recurring drone flights capture the entire site in one pass. Cut/fill is measured, not estimated. Multi-date orthos let everyone see exactly what moved between visits. Monthly and quarterly monitoring programs lock in priority scheduling.

Utilities

Power, gas, water, and telecom operators managing right-of-way corridors and aerial assets.

The challenge

Manual corridor walks miss vegetation encroachment until it’s a fault. Thermal anomalies on poles, transformers, and connectors go undetected until equipment fails. Compliance documentation is paper-heavy and slow.

Our approach

Corridor flights with paired RGB + thermal capture, vegetation encroachment maps with NDVI overlays, and per-pole/per-tower thermal reports. Multi-date comparison flags encroachment growth. Reports are formatted for direct submission to regulators.

Quarry / Mining

Aggregate producers, mining operators, and inventory accountants.

The challenge

Stockpile volumes change daily. Monthly inventory reconciliations rely on stick measurements and rough math. MSHA documentation is manual, inconsistent, and a fire-drill at audit time.

Our approach

Monthly drone flights with sub-cm photogrammetry produce volumetric reports for every stockpile, automatically. Multi-date comparison shows month-over-month draw. Reports are formatted to satisfy MSHA reporting expectations.

Survey Support

Licensed surveying firms scaling capacity without adding crews.

The challenge

Topographic and as-built surveys consume two-person crews for days. Tight deadlines force overtime. Hiring a licensed surveyor for crew expansion is a 12-month proposition.

Our approach

RTK-corrected aerial data products — orthomosaics, DSMs, point clouds, contours — delivered with a GCP-verified accuracy report. The licensed surveyor retains responsibility for certification; we deliver the data products that feed into their workflow.

Outcomes

  • RTK orthomosaics + DSM + contours per site
  • ±2 cm horizontal / ±3 cm vertical accuracy targets
  • GCP-verified accuracy report with every deliverable
